Abstract

The incorporation of different ferrocene scaffolds into the peptide sequences induces the formation of hydrogen-bond-based secondary structural elements that are frequently observed in natural peptides and proteins. There are three simple ferrocene scaffolds for conjugation with amino acids and peptides that serve as templates for ferrocene peptidomimetics, namely ferrocene-1,1′-dicarboxylic acid (Fcd, I), 1′-aminoferrocene-1-carboxylic acid (Fca, III), and ferrocene-1,1′-diamine (Fcda, V). Here, we have investigated their ability to induce the turn structure upon conjugation with Val, Leu, and Phe. Furthermore, we also wanted to determine whether the branched side chains of Val, Leu, and Phe interfere with intramolecular hydrogen bonding (IHB). For these purposes, we performed a detailed spectroscopic analysis by measuring the concentration, temperature, and solvent dependence of the IR, NMR, and CD spectra. The effect of the different ferrocene scaffolds on the antioxidant activity of the prepared peptides was tested using the DPPH and ABTS methods, and was further rationalized using electrochemical measurements. It was found that the ferrocene scaffold has the greatest influence on the hydrogen bonding pattern, while the influence of the side branches of the amino acids is less relevant.
